Tourists to pay an extra £2 to stay in Liverpool?
Visitors to Liverpool could pay £2 a night to stay in the city as part of a proposed new charge.
Hotels and serviced accommodation providers are being asked to implement a new City Visitor Charge which would help generate millions for the city.
